#1b5a0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b5a0c is composed of 10.6% red, 35.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 108.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 20%. #1b5a0c color hex could be obtained by blending #36b418 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#1b5a0c color description : Very dark lime green.
#1b5a0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b5a0c has RGB values of R:27, G:90,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 1792524.

Shades and Tints of #1b5a0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b5a0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#31372f is the less saturated color, while #146600 is the most saturated one.
